H2O Purification Equipment : Merging Electrical Deionization, Membrane Filtration, and Ultrafiltration
Modern liquid treatment systems frequently combine multiple technologies to realize exceptional quality . Specifically , a common configuration employs ultrafiltration as a preliminary phase to remove larger impurities, followed by reverse osmosis to eliminate dissolved substances and then electrical deionization for concluding refining and steady ionic content reduction . This combined solution delivers a highly superior solution for demanding applications requiring high liquid quality .
